Sakata, targetting consumers with its new products for Fruit Attraction

Time, color and flavor are the three defining points of the new varieties

"A solar system where time has no limits? Pallets of vegetables with multiple colors? A trip to Japan to discover their flavors? Sakata will be attending Fruit Attraction, aiming to surprise everyone through the senses with its latest innovations in plant breeding. Under the slogan 'Seeds to feed your needs', the mission of the Japanese multinational seed company is clear: producing seeds that meet the needs of every link in the chain, from the producers to the consumers."

"With this commitment in mind, Sakata will be attending Fruit Attraction to showcase varieties aimed at meeting the needs of different market segments, based on three basic concepts: time, color and flavor. Growers will have the chance to discover the new varieties of Butternut and Piel de Sapo melons, which are making it possible to have enough supply all 12 months of the year.

Flavor quality is another of the cornerstones of their research, and, therefore, the fair will serve as a stage to present the new varieties of oriental tomatoes, with a genuine flavor of Sakata's genetics. Another of the company's strengths is the development of color, especially in brassicas. This year, besides the already popular purple Purple Magic broccoli, the firm will be launching the Tyrian, a branched broccoli variety with the same color."

"Sakata, which will have its stand in Almeria's Hall 9, will be showcasing the latest developments designed by and for this market. Worthy of note are four new varieties of peppers covering the entire cycle and a new zucchini for early planting that promises to revolutionize the market with profitability for the producers and resistance to the New Delhi virus."

Sakata Awards, committed to improving nutrition
The director of the World Health Organization, María Neira, the Michelin star chef Javier Olleros, the nutritionist and media communicator Beatriz Robles, the soccer player Marcos Llorente, and Chef Bosquet are the winners of this 5th edition of the Sakata Awards, which will be held on Wednesday, October 4 at the company's stand. Chaired by the prestigious chef Martín Berasategui and presented by the Torres Brothers, these awards aim to recognize the work of personalities from the world of sports, communication, nutrition and cooking in the promotion of healthy eating and good lifestyle habits.
